Aclovate (alclometasone dipropionate) is a synthetic corticosteroid with anti-inflammatory, antipruritic, and vasoconstrictive properties. Its mechanism involves binding to glucocorticoid receptors, modulating gene expression to inhibit phospholipase A2, reducing arachidonic acid release, and decreasing prostaglandin and leukotriene synthesis.
Solatene is a carotenoid that acts as an antioxidant and a precursor to vitamin A. It is thought to absorb light and protect the skin from UV-induced damage, though its exact mechanism in erythropoietic protoporphyria (EPP) involves increasing skin tolerance to sunlight by reducing photosensitivity.
